What It’s About
The Parent Coaching Membership Class is designed for parents who want steady, compassionate guidance as they navigate the ups and downs of raising children. In this ongoing class, we explore the everyday challenges that come with parenting—from setting clear and respectful boundaries to helping kids manage big emotions and transitions.
Each session dives into specific topics that are relevant to families with children between the ages of 2 and 10. You’ll learn how to create daily routines that actually work, respond to meltdowns without escalating conflict, and use positive reinforcement in a way that feels natural and aligned with your values. We’ll also cover topics like screen time struggles, sibling rivalry, follow-through, and helping your child develop emotional regulation skills.
What makes this class especially helpful is its ongoing nature—because change takes time, and support along the way makes all the difference. Parents will have opportunities to learn how to apply strategies over time, adjust as needed, and revisit topics as new situations arise.
The class is inclusive of all parenting journeys, including families raising neurodiverse children or navigating unique developmental needs. Strategies are grounded in research but always personalized, practical, and relationship-focused.
If you’re looking for a supportive place to learn, ask questions, and grow at your own pace, this class offers guidance that evolves with your family.
What to Expect
Below is the class outline and what you can expect to learn through attending:
Understanding Behavior Through a Research-Based Lens
• Learn how behavior communicates needs, not just defiance
• Understand why traditional discipline may not work for your child
• Explore science-backed parenting strategies that build connection
Building Consistent Routines That Support Your Family
• Create predictable routines for mornings, evenings, and transitions
• Discover tools like visual schedules and timers to increase cooperation
• Learn how routines can reduce overwhelm and prevent power struggles
Strengthening Positive Behaviors with Compassionate Tools
• Use positive reinforcement effectively and meaningfully
• Explore ways to teach new skills through modeling and practice
• Learn how to shift from behavior charts to values-based motivation
Navigating Big Emotions and Challenging Moments
• Support emotional regulation during tantrums and meltdowns
• Respond calmly without using punishment or shame
• Build trust with consistent, clear responses in hard moments
Creating Long-Term Alignment Within Your Parenting Style
• Define your family values and parenting goals
• Align your daily actions with long-term developmental outcomes
• Learn how parent coaching offers personalized support for lasting change
